Core services inflation is still sticky at 4.1%. The labor market is cooling but not collapsing. The Fed has no clear signal. So they punt. And the market punts back.

Let me unpack the context. The Fed’s July meeting minutes showed a committee that doesn’t trust its own model. The hawks see wage growth as a persistent threat. The doves see lagged effects of previous hikes. Neither side is wrong. Both sides are using different data sets. The result is a verbal fog that forces traders to price in a binary outcome—cut or no cut—when the reality is a continuum of probabilities. That’s exactly where the institutional money likes to feast.

Here’s the core of my analysis: I’ve been scanning the BTC options order flow for the past week. The 25-delta risk reversal on September expiry is flattening. That means market makers are pricing in a symmetric vol event—no directional bias. But the open interest on the $60,000 put strike has jumped 30% in three days. That’s not retail hedging. That’s institutional positioning for a tail risk.

Liquidity is a mirror, not a floor. When the Fed is divided, liquidity dries up in the front end of the curve. Short-dated options become expensive. Long-dated vol stays cheap. The smart money is buying September puts. The retail crowd is buying spot calls. The spread between the two is the biggest it’s been since the March 2023 banking crisis.

I ran a backtest using my own 2024 ETF options strategy framework. If the Fed holds in September, the implied move in BTC is $6,000 in either direction within 48 hours. If they cut, the initial pop is followed by a 10% selloff within five days—because a cut signals panic. The market doesn’t reward accommodation when it comes from weakness.

When the leverage snaps, the silence is loud. Look at the perpetual funding rate on Binance. It went negative for two hours last night. That’s rare in a sideways market. It means longs are being squeezed out before the event. The basis trade is unwinding. The carry is gone.

Now the contrarian take. The common narrative is that a rate cut is bullish for crypto because it lowers the risk-free rate and makes speculative assets more attractive. But that narrative ignores the sequencing. The Fed doesn’t cut in a vacuum. They cut because something is breaking. In 2020, the cut was followed by a V-shaped recovery in stocks, but BTC lagged for three months. In 2024, the pre-cut rally was already priced in by March. The next cut will be a sell-the-news event.
